Wedding Decoration
Bird Cage Couture Doll
This is a Bird Cage Couture Doll made by Sandra Evertson (http://www.sandraevertson.blogspot.com), which will be displayed on the fireplace mantel of the main dinning room. She custom created it to match the wedding colors and theme. I absolutely love it! Here is a description of my doll:
*Antique birdcage circa 1910. *Paper reproductions from my private collection of rare 18th century wallpaper and fashion plates. *Circa 1900 gold lame` filigree lace for dress bodice and small front flounce. *Champagne colored silk shantung large dress flounce. *Hand dyed cream tulle, 3 tiered dress flounce. *Front drape circa 1910 Brussels lace. *Her earrings are a tiny 24kt gold bead and freshwater pearls. *Her necklace and the 3 front tiered garlands draped over the birdcage, are a combination of varying sizes of white and peach tone natural freshwater pearls with 3 hand dyed blush toned, antique silk pom poms topped by crystal beads. *She has a Venetian styled mask covered in gold crushed glass glitter as well as a fan made from antique feathers. *Her crown consists of an antique gold Fleur di Lis` centerpiece, accented with a beautiful pink gem stone, vintage millinery flowers and more feathers. *There are little bits of red accents: her red lips, scattered red roses on the wallpaper and on the wardrobe of the engraving on the bottom of the cage. *Tucked underneath her dress, inside the cage is a sweet little vintage bird, painted in soft tones of blush and taupe. *The entire doll, including cage stands 21 tall x 19 wide. *Her hair is made from natural Platinum blonde lambs wool. *She has delicately painted hands and finger tips and ice blue eyes. |
